Most hand massagers come with a selection of plug-in tools including a ball. I wanted something smaller than the ball but not as hard as the “finger” or “thumb” accessories that came with the massager so I designed and printed this smaller ball. (Picture shows standard ball on the left and my smaller ball on the right) Fits a massage gun that takes a c12mm tool. I printed it in 95a TPU with low infill for the ball and more infill for the shaft which means the shaft is firm but the ball is slightly squidgy (stop sniggering at the back). This feels about right for me, and being smaller allows more pressure to be applied without the discomfort you get with the solid tools.
If you want it softer, reduce the infill or go for a softer TPU. If you want it firmer, more infill/walls or if you are feeling like you want it fully hard (I told you, stop sniggering) then PLA or PETG would work.
I printed it upright shaft down, ball up and it printed well. Added a couple of skirt loops to get the filament flowing. You may need a brim if your bed adhesion is not as good as mine.
